- 1、本文档共17页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
模拟密码锁 完整版 JJ
沈 阳 工 程 学 院
微机原理及应用 课程设计成绩评定表
系(部): 电气工程系 班级: 发电本093 学生姓名: 文鹏
指 导 教 师 评 审 意 见 评价
内容 具 体 要 求 权重 评 分 加权分 调研
论证 能独立查阅文献,收集资料;能制定课程设计方案和日程安排。 0.1 5 4 3 2 工作能力
态度 工作态度认真,遵守纪律,出勤情况是否良好,能够独立完成设计工作, 0.2 5 4 3 2 工作量 按期圆满完成规定的设计任务,工作量饱满,难度适宜。 0.2 5 4 3 2 说明书的质量 说明书立论正确,论述充分,结论严谨合理,文字通顺,技术用语准确,符号统一,编号齐全,图表完备,书写工整规范。 0.5 5 4 3 2 指导教师评审成绩
(加权分合计乘以12) 分 加权分合计 指 导 教 师 签 名: 年 月 日 答 辩 小 组 意 见 评价
内容 具 体 要 求 权重 评 分 加权分 报告内容 思路清晰,语言表达准确,概念清楚,论点正确;分析归纳合理;结论严谨;设计具有应用价值。 0.2 5 4 3 2 答辩 回答问题有理论根据,基本概念清楚。主要问题回答准确、深入。 0.5 5 4 3 2 说明书的质量 说明书立论正确,论述充分,结论严谨合理,文字通顺,技术用语准确,符号统一,编号齐全,图表完备,书写工整规范。 0.3 5 4 3 2 评阅教师评审成绩
(加权分合计乘以8) 分 加权分合计 评 阅 教 师 签 名: 年 月 日 课 程 设 计 总 评 成 绩 分
中 文 摘 要
随着科学技术的发展和高新技术的广泛应用,电子技术在国民经济的各个领域所起的作用越来越大,并深深地渗透到人们的生活、工作、学习的各个方面。同时在工业领域,为防止他人误操作而利用电子锁进行加密的机械控制也得到了广泛的应用。本设计就是制作了一款”O”字样;当输入密码错误时,发出错误警告声音,同时显示”C”字样,并报警。密码锁的设计,硬件方面,最难的就是键盘值的确定及LED数码管的显示,本设计采用扫描法来解决键值读取;软件方面,最主要的则是取出键盘输入值,和已知密码比对等。
关键字:模拟密码锁,扫描法,密码比对
目录
课程设计任务书
课程设计成绩评定表
中文摘要………………………………………………………………..I
1 总体设计……………………………………………………………..1
1.1 模拟密码锁原理 ……………………………………………….1
1.2 初步设计思路………………………..………………………….1
2 硬件设计……………………………………………………………..2
2.1 LED数码块模板………………………………………………...2
2.2 按键模块………………………………………………………...4
2.3 报警模块和发光二级管模块…………………………………...5
3 软件设计……………………………………………………………..6
3.1 软件概要设计…………………………………………………...6
3.2 功能模块详细设计……………………………………………...6
3.3 程序流程图……………………………………………………...9
4 系统测试分析……………………………………………………….11
总结体会…………………………………………………………….12
致谢………………………………………………………………….13
参考文献…………………………………………………………….14
1 总体设计
1.1模拟密码锁的原理是:
从键盘输入一组密码,CPU把该密码和设置密码比较,对则错则”0”,这样才能显示。
LED数码管上显示的数字,必须经过转换,才能显示正确的字样。常用字符共阴极、共阳极时的段码即编码表,如表2.1所示。
表 2.1 段码表
本设计中,LED数码管的连线如图2.2所示。由于a、b、c、d、e、f、g、dp分别和8255B口的PB0~PB7相连(8255的控制字假设初始化为81H)。那么假如我现在已经选中了一个数码管,如果我要输出一个‘0’,那么我只要写下如下代码段:
MOV DX,MY8255_B ; MY8255_B为B口的端口地址
MOV AL,3FH
OUT DX,AL
这样,即可在该选中数码管上显示一个字符‘0’。
图2.2 LED灯示意图
2.2 按键模块
实验平台提供了2*4的矩
您可能关注的文档
- 高2014届高二收假试题.doc
- 西工大第七版机械原理课件8平面连杆机构及其设计.pdf
- 7.3.2生物进化的历程 教学案.doc
- 八上英语第12单元第2课时课件.ppt
- 2009年“扬子石化”杯第24届全国高中生化学竞赛(江苏赛区)夏令营选拔赛试题.doc
- 山东省黄河下游地区盐渍土地球化学特征.pdf
- MICROMASTER+440变频器的技术规格.pdf
- 专题3:2013届数列的求和方法.doc
- 2001-2010年天津高考理科数学解析几何试题部分.doc
- 滨海中学九年级语文阶段考试卷与答案.doc
- 2025至2030中国婴儿拉式蚊帐行业发展现状及发展趋势与投资风险报告.docx
- 2025至2030中国半导体陶瓷靶行业项目调研及市场前景预测评估报告.docx
- 2025至2030中国果汁行业供需趋势及投资风险报告.docx
- 2025至2030中国双节距滚子链行业项目调研及市场前景预测评估报告.docx
- 2025至2030全球及中国电子电气中的cPDM行业项目调研及市场前景预测评估报告.docx
- 2025至2030工业风幕行业发展趋势分析与未来投资战略咨询研究报告.docx
- 2025至20305G技术行业发展趋势分析与未来投资战略咨询研究报告.docx
- 2025至2030钛合金行业产业运行态势及投资规划深度研究报告.docx
- 2025至2030中国冶金工程施工总承包行业运营态势与投资前景调查研究报告.docx
- 2025至2030铁路IT支出行业产业运行态势及投资规划深度研究报告.docx
文档评论(0)